The Blood Collections Material Coordinator provides support to the collections operation by acquiring, distributing, and maintaining supplies and equipment used in the day-to-day blood collections operation. This role is also responsible for the delivery and return of materials to internal and external customers and may provide training and support to other staff as directed.
